Comprehending Evaporative Coolers and Conventional Air Conditioning
Swamp coolers, or evaporative coolers, are a common cooling solution in dry climates like the desert Southwest. They function by drawing warm air through wet pads, which lowers the temperature of the air through the process of evaporating water. This process not only lowers the temperature but also introduces moisture to the air, making it perfect for areas with low humidity. Swamp coolers are energy efficient and can significantly reduce air conditioning expenses, particularly in homes.
On the flip side, traditional air conditioning systems, or standard air conditioning, use a different approach to cooling. These systems depend on refrigerants and a piston-driven unit to eliminate heat from the air inside and circulate cooled air throughout a residence. Unlike evaporative coolers, refrigerated air systems are efficient in both dry and humid conditions, providing steady cooling regardless of outdoor humidity levels. This makes them a adaptable option for residents desiring consistent indoor conditions in the Southwest's fluctuating temperatures.
When considering a conversion from evaporative cooling to traditional air conditioning, it’s important to comprehend the benefits and limitations of each system. While swamp coolers are less expensive to install and operate, they may not be as efficient during peak summer heat or in high humidity. Refrigerated air systems provide more convenience and temperature regulation, making them a popular choice for residents looking to enhance indoor air quality and maintain a comfortable living environment throughout the year.

The Transformation Procedure
Transforming a swamp cooler to a refrigerated air system involves multiple essential steps to ensure maximum performance and efficiency. First, it is important to evaluate the existing setup, including ductwork and electrical systems. A qualified HVAC contractor in Albuquerque will examine the present swamp cooler and determine the necessary adjustments needed for the new system. This check helps in planning the installation process efficiently.
When the evaluation is complete, the actual transformation begins with the removal of the swamp cooler. This process includes disconnecting water lines and duct connections while ensuring that the nearby area is protected against any potential damage. After the swamp cooler is removed, the installation of the refrigerated air system can start. This typically includes placing the new unit in the same location, making any adjustments to ductwork, and ensuring that the electrical connections are properly configured.
In conclusion, after the installation, the system will undergo comprehensive testing to verify its functionality and efficiency. The HVAC technician will check any leaks and ensure that the refrigerant levels are optimal. Additionally, they will provide guidance on using the new system and recommend upkeep methods to enhance longevity and performance. Care and Management for Your New Unit
Proper upkeep is essential for ensuring the longevity and efficiency of your newly set up refrigerated air system. Regular checks on filters should be a priority, as clear filters can greatly boost air quality and system performance. Expert professionals recommend changing or cleaning filters at no less than each three months, or more often during periods of intensive use. This simple step can prevent dust and debris from moving in your home while also cutting energy costs.
In furthermore to filter maintenance, it is critical to have regular inspections by certified HVAC contractors in ABQ. These inspections generally include assessing refrigerant levels, verifying electrical components are operating correctly, and examining all ductwork for any potential issues.
